Wyoming·Title 17 Corporations, Partnerships and Associations·Ch. 29 WYOMING LIMITED LIABILITY COMPANY ACT·Art. 2 FORMATION, ARTICLES OF ORGANIZATION AND OTHER
(d)If the secretary of state refuses to file a record under subsection (a) of this section, the secretary of state shall return it to the limited liability company or its representative within fifteen (15) days after the record was delivered, together with a brief, written explanation of the reason for the refusal.
